Price for Reciprocating or Rotary Internal Combustion Piston Engines in Norway (CIF) - 2022
The average import price for reciprocating or rotary internal combustion piston engineses stood at $3,105 per unit in 2022, with a decrease of -14.6% against the previous year. Overall, the import price continues to indicate a relatively flat trend pattern.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2019 when the average import price increased by 15%. As a result, import price attained the peak level of $3,792 per unit. From 2020 to 2022, the average import prices remained at a lower figure.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2022,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was the United States ($5,660 per unit), while the price for Thailand ($831 per unit)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by the UK (+6.2%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Price for Reciprocating or Rotary Internal Combustion Piston Engines in Norway (FOB) - 2022
In 2022, the average export price for reciprocating or rotary internal combustion piston engineses amounted to $1,894 per unit, jumping by 51%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the export price, however, continues to indicate a deep setback.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2013 an increase of 154% against the previous year. As a result, the export price attained the peak level of $9,570 per unit. From 2014 to 2022, the average export prices failed to regain momentum.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major foreign markets. In 2022,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Finland ($4,796 per unit), while the average price for exports to Nigeria ($231 per unit)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to the Netherlands (+1.0%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.
Imports of Reciprocating or Rotary Internal Combustion Piston Engines in Norway
Imports of reciprocating or rotary internal combustion piston engineses into Norway expanded remarkably to 27K units in 2022, increasing by 5.7% against the previous year's figure. Over the period under review, imports, however, recorded a mild setback.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 when imports increased by 27%. Imports peaked at 28K units in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2022, imports failed to regain momentum.
In value terms, imports of reciprocating or rotary internal combustion piston engineses declined to $83M in 2022. Overall, imports, however, showed a deep slump.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 17%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ports of reached the peak figure at $107M in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2022, imports stood at a somewhat lower figure.

Exports of Reciprocating or Rotary Internal Combustion Piston Engines in Norway
In 2022, overseas shipments of reciprocating or rotary internal combustion piston engineses were finally on the rise to reach 3.7K units after two years of decline. Over the period under review, exports, however, saw a abrupt decrease. Over the period under review, the exports of attained the maximum at 5K units in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2022, the exports remained at a lower figure.
In value terms, exports of reciprocating or rotary internal combustion piston engineses soared to $6.9M in 2022. Overall, exports, however, continue to indicate a abrupt decrease. Over the period under review, the exports of reached the peak figure at $9.2M in 2019; however, from 2020 to 2022, the exports failed to regain momentum.
